Wyndham Hotels And Resorts Hotels Near Flormar

Tryp BY Wyndham Istanbul Maltepe

Tryp BY Wyndham Istanbul Maltepe

ATATURK ST. ALTAY CESME DOOR
2.98KM from Flormar
per night
From
USD**7